/* * MinIO Go Library for Amazon S3 Compatible Cloud Storage * Copyright 2025-2026 MinIO, Inc. * * Licensed under the Apache License, Version 2.0 (the "License"); * you may not use this file except in compliance with the License. * You may obtain a copy of the License at * * http://www.apache.org/licenses/LICENSE-2.0 * * Unless required by applicable law or agreed to in writing, software * distributed under the License is distributed on an "AS IS" BASIS, * W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. * See the License for the specific language governing permissions and * limitations under the License. */ package minio import ( "bytes" "context" "encoding/xml" "net/http" "net/url" "github.com/minio/minio-go/v7/pkg/s3utils" ) // updateObjectEncryptionSSEKMS represents the SSE-KMS element in the request body. type updateObjectEncryptionSSEKMS struct { BucketKeyEnabled bool `xml:"BucketKeyEnabled,omitempty"` KMSKeyArn string `xml:"KMSKeyArn"` } // updateObjectEncryptionRequest represents the XML request body for UpdateObjectEncryption. type updateObjectEncryptionRequest struct { XMLName xml.Name `xml:"ObjectEncryption"` XMLNS string `xml:"xmlns,attr"` SSEKMS *updateObjectEncryptionSSEKMS `xml:"SSE-KMS"` } // UpdateObjectEncryptionOptions holds options for the UpdateObjectEncryption call. type UpdateObjectEncryptionOptions struct { // KMSKeyArn is the KMS key name or ARN to encrypt the object with. KMSKeyArn string // BucketKeyEnabled enables S3 Bucket Key for KMS encryption. BucketKeyEnabled bool // VersionID targets a specific object version. VersionID string } // UpdateObjectEncryptionResult holds the result of an UpdateObjectEncryption call. type UpdateObjectEncryptionResult struct { // VersionID is the version ID of the object that was updated, if versioning is enabled. VersionID string } // UpdateObjectEncryption changes the encryption configuration of an existing object in-place. // The object must already be encrypted with SSE-S3 or SSE-KMS. SSE-C objects are not supported. // This operation rotates the data encryption key envelope without re-reading/re-writing object data. // // Parameters: // - ctx: Context for request cancellation and timeout // - bucketName: Name of the bucket // - objectName: Name of the object // - opts: Options including KMSKeyArn (required), optional BucketKeyEnabled, and optional VersionID // // Returns the version ID of the updated object (if versioning is enabled) and an error if the operation fails. func (c *Client) UpdateObjectEncryption(ctx context.Context, bucketName, objectName string, opts UpdateObjectEncryptionOptions) (UpdateObjectEncryptionResult, error) { // Input validation. if err := s3utils.CheckValidBucketName(bucketName); err != nil { return UpdateObjectEncryptionResult{}, err } if err := s3utils.CheckValidObjectName(objectName); err != nil { return UpdateObjectEncryptionResult{}, err } if opts.KMSKeyArn == "" { return UpdateObjectEncryptionResult{}, errInvalidArgument("KMSKeyArn is required for UpdateObjectEncryption.") } // Get resources properly escaped and lined up before // using them in http request. urlValues := make(url.Values) urlValues.Set("encryption", "") if opts.VersionID != "" { urlValues.Set("versionId", opts.VersionID) } reqBody := updateObjectEncryptionRequest{ XMLNS: "http://s3.amazonaws.com/doc/2006-03-01/", SSEKMS: &updateObjectEncryptionSSEKMS{ BucketKeyEnabled: opts.BucketKeyEnabled, KMSKeyArn: opts.KMSKeyArn, }, } bodyData, err := xml.Marshal(reqBody) if err != nil { return UpdateObjectEncryptionResult{}, err } reqMetadata := requestMetadata{ bucketName: bucketName, objectName: objectName, queryValues: urlValues, contentBody: bytes.NewReader(bodyData), contentLength: int64(len(bodyData)), contentMD5Base64: sumMD5Base64(bodyData), contentSHA256Hex: sum256Hex(bodyData), } // Execute PUT Object Encryption. resp, err := c.executeMethod(ctx, http.MethodPut, reqMetadata) defer closeResponse(resp) if err != nil { return UpdateObjectEncryptionResult{}, err } if resp.StatusCode != http.StatusOK { return UpdateObjectEncryptionResult{}, httpRespToErrorResponse(resp, bucketName, objectName) } return UpdateObjectEncryptionResult{ VersionID: resp.Header.Get(amzVersionID), }, nil }
